- Dick Hunter was born on 1 April 1875 in Los Angeles, California, USA. He was an actor, known for The Fatal Hour (1937), Bill Haywood, Producer (1915) and The Canby Hill Outlaws (1916). He died on 22 December 1962 in Santa Monica, California, USA.

- Cassie Livesey was born on 25 November 1876 in Llantrisant, Wales, UK. She was an actress, known for Variety (1935). She was married to Sam Livesey. She died on 22 December 1962 in Ramsgate, Kent, England, UK.
- Juliette Benson was born on 15 August 1875 in Framingham, Massachusetts, USA. She was an actress, known for The Shadow of Rosalie Byrnes (1920). She died on 22 December 1962 in Hollywood, California, USA.
